… so I had this arc via NetGalley so thank you. 
This is an anthology about queer love and queer life (duh). I really thought this would be about queer joy, because of the title… but haha nope there are stories that were hard to read, like stories about death, missed love stories,…
Not all the stories did it for me, and to be honest, a lot of the stories did not do it for me. Like there are some that were amazing, that made me feel so much. But not enough for me to give it 4 stars. Also, even if it’s a queer anthology trans women and transfem writers were clearly missing most of the time. It felt like a lot of men (cis and trans), and some non-binary people.
